Automate CRM Address Verification
This workflow streamlines the process of validating mailing addresses for new contacts added to your CRM, such as Groundhogg. It ensures accuracy and helps catch manual entry errors before they impact your outreach efforts and budget.

How It Works
The workflow is initiated when a new contact is added to your CRM (e.g., Groundhogg), triggering a webhook that sends the contact's address details to n8n. These details are then standardized and sent to Lob.com's robust address verification API. Based on Lob.com's 'deliverability' response, the workflow routes the contact information to one of two paths. For deliverable addresses, it sends a webhook back to your CRM to apply a 'Mailing Address Deliverable' tag. For non-deliverable addresses, a 'Mailing Address NOT Deliverable' tag is applied, which can trigger further CRM automations like notifying a team member for manual review or initiating an email sequence to collect updated contact information.
